Admissible subcategories supported on curves

Abstract

Let XX be a smooth projective variety. We study admissible subcategories of the bounded derived category of coherent sheaves on XX whose support is a proper subvariety ZXZ \subset X. We show that any one-dimensional irreducible component of ZZ is a rational curve. When dimZ=1\operatorname{dim} Z = 1, we prove that at least one irreducible component in ZZ intersects the canonical class KXK_X negatively. In particular, this implies that a surface with a nef and effective canonical bundle has indecomposable derived category, confirming the conjecture by Okawa. We also prove that a configuration of curves with non-negative self-intersections on a surface cannot support an admissible subcategory.
